What is libatd-ocaml
libatd-ocaml is:
ATD stands for Adjustable Type Definitions. It is a type definition language designed to accommodate a variety of programming languages and data formats by the means of target-specific annotations. It supports sum types, parametrized types and inheritance. The library provides a parser and other tools useful for manipulating ATD type definitions.
This package contains the shared runtime libraries and plugins.
There are three methods to install libatd-ocaml on Kali Linux. We can use apt-get, apt and aptitude. In the following sections we will describe each method. You can choose one of them.
Install libatd-ocaml Using apt-get
Update apt database with apt-get using the following command.
sudo apt-get updateAfter updating apt database, We can install libatd-ocaml using apt-get by running the following command:
